Trend Continuation

Analysis

Trend continuation, within cryptocurrency markets and derivatives, represents the probabilistic expectation that an established price movement—either upward or downward—will persist. Quantitative analysis frequently employs statistical techniques, such as moving averages and momentum indicators, to identify and validate these trends, assessing the likelihood of their continuation based on historical data and current market conditions. This approach contrasts with mean reversion strategies, which anticipate a return to a historical average price. Successful implementation necessitates a rigorous backtesting process and a dynamic risk management framework to account for potential shifts in market dynamics and unforeseen events impacting asset valuations.
